#6fd78e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6fd78e is composed of 43.5% red, 84.3% green and 55.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 34% yellow and 15.7% black. It has a hue angle of 137.9 degrees, a saturation of 56.5% and a lightness of 63.9%. #6fd78e color hex could be obtained by blending #deffff with #00af1d.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#6fd78e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030a05 is the darkest color, while #f9fdfa is the lightest one.

Tones of #6fd78e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a1a5a2 is the less saturated color, while #4cfa80 is the most saturated one.
